# Break-Glass Access — InvoForge Renderer

Plugin authors normally interact with the InvoForge PDF renderer through the sandboxed plugin API only. Break-glass access exists solely for incidents where a malformed plugin corrupts the render queue and the sandbox cannot be reached. Request approval from the on-call steward first; all break-glass sessions are logged and reviewed within 24 hours. Once approval is granted, unlock the emergency console using the recovery passphrase that appears immediately below.

recovery phrase for yawif-hahif: druys-kelius-ralax-raliel

MEMO — Large-Deal Discount Policy (Finance Team)

Hi all — quick update on how we handle discounts for deals over the big-ticket threshold. Going forward, anything above 15% off list on Quarrill Suite needs a margin model attached, not just a gut-feel note from sales. Orla Brennagh will run a fortnightly review of exceptions. We've seen too many deals from the Tarnwick office squeak through at thin margins, and renewals are where it bites. The reasoning ties into the plan summarised just below.

management briefing: Only 33 of the 504 pilot accounts renewed Holox, so a churn review is set for August 1. Fenysix Logistics is in early talks to buy Zoroxix Group for about $459.9 million.

## Changed defaults

Heads up: the Ledgerline tax-rate lookup cache now defaults to a 15-minute TTL instead of 24 hours. Turns out rates in the Veldt County sandbox were going stale mid-demo, which was embarrassing. Eviction is now LRU rather than FIFO, and the cache warms on boot. If you're reviewing, check that nothing hardcodes the old TTL. The new defaults land as follows.

deployment values, bajop-taweg:
holwyn:
  log_level: debug
  metrics_host: metrics.holwyn.zemvarsys.internal
  pool_size: 32

Audit item 7 — Nightly reindex (Searchlark cluster). Confirm the reindex job completed before 04:00 local, document counts match the Pellbrook source of record, and no shard failed twice consecutively. Support must not rerun the job manually without approval. Accountability for this check rests with the person named below.

account owner for tahaf-tafof: Ralath Zordor